码迷,mamicode.com
首页 >  
搜索关键字:systick    ( 96个结果
系统定时器(滴答定时器)
ARM Cortex-M3内核中有一个Systick定时器,它是一个24位(0~(2^24-1))的倒计数定时器,当计数到0时,它就会从Load寄存器中自动重装定时初值,只要不把CTRL寄存器中的ENABLE清0,它就永不停。 时钟源可以是内部时钟FCLK或外部时钟STCLK 配置系统定时器步骤: ...
分类:其他好文   时间:2017-12-11 20:04:38    阅读次数:212
LoRa---官方例程移植
SX1278芯片上移植Semtech官方PING-PONG例程 移植环境:keil5.20 硬件平台:stm32f051+sx1278 1、下载源码:Semtech官网下载最新例程链接:http://www.semtech.com/apps/filedown/down.php?file=sx12xx ...
分类:其他好文   时间:2017-11-24 21:32:20    阅读次数:777
stm32控制电机
一、总体思路 使用端口GPIOA来连接电机,所以给GPIOA编程就可以控制电机。使用系统时钟SysTick来周期性的给电机发送脉冲。用四个按钮来控制需要发送脉冲的个数,每个按钮被按下就设置给电机发送脉冲的个数,如果上一次给电机发送的脉冲没有发送完成,这次按钮发送的脉冲将不被响应。 二、GPIOA端口 ...
分类:其他好文   时间:2017-11-16 20:45:51    阅读次数:118
STM32--SYSTICK定时器
STM32中的SysTick定时器被捆绑在NVIC中,用于产生SYSTICK异常(异常号:15)。 Systick定时器是一个24位递减计数器,224=16777216,所以Systick的计数最大值为16777215(从0-16777215),转化为16进制即0xFF FFFF; 当定时器计到0 ...
分类:其他好文   时间:2017-10-31 22:23:38    阅读次数:202
stm32之时钟控制
本文提到的有以下内容: 时钟系统与总线矩阵 SysTick系统定时器 RTC实时时钟 看门狗定时器 通用定时器 一、时钟系统与总线矩阵 stm32F4的时钟树如下图所示: 在STM32中,有五个时钟源,为HSI、HSE、LSI、LSE、PLL。 HSI是高速内部时钟,RC振荡器,频率为8MHz。 H ...
分类:其他好文   时间:2017-10-10 14:37:15    阅读次数:312
Systick时钟
我们在写单片机程序时,最常用的一个函数就是延时函数,很多情况下,都需要我们产生一个延时,如果此时,程序对延时的精确程度较高,显然一般的延时函数并不能满足我们的需求,那我们该怎么办呢?这个时候,Systick定时器就是它发挥作用的时候了。什么是Systick定时器呢?简而..
分类:其他好文   时间:2017-10-09 10:03:15    阅读次数:165
Stm32L0串口中断接收使用
最新在做LoRa的项目,使用的是STM32L072和SX1276,需要做一个串口透传模块,刚开始做demo的时候不考虑功耗,所以串口发送和接收直接使用下列函数执行: 都涉及到了超时时间,而超时时间依赖的是systick中断,接收发送100字节没问题。 但现在需要做低功耗,那么就不允许systick频 ...
分类:其他好文   时间:2017-08-31 12:55:07    阅读次数:313
STM32的精确延时
/* 文件名:systick.c 文件描写叙述:sysTick 系统滴答时钟1us中断函数库。中断时间可自由配置 备注:程序默认使用72M时钟,无分频 */ #include "delay.h" static __IO u32 TimingDelay; /* 程序名称:systick Init 程序 ...
分类:其他好文   时间:2017-07-26 15:33:36    阅读次数:135
STM32F407VG (五)定时器
一、定时器节本分类和主要特点 1.STM32定时器分类: 1)看门狗定时器 2)SysTick定时器 3)RTC定时器 4)通用定时器 a)通用定时器TIM2~TIM5, 当中TIM2和TIM5是32位,TIM3和TIM4是16位 具有四个独立通道 中断/DMA事件 支持增量编码器和霍尔传感器 b) ...
分类:其他好文   时间:2017-07-02 13:43:47    阅读次数:250
STM32F030, 使用嘀嗒定时器Systick实现LED闪烁
本文主要解决两个问题 1 STM32的IO口要反转,怎么实现? 2 嘀嗒定时器systick的配置 解答1: 单片机的口,反转非常easy。sbit led = P1 ^6; led = ~led;而STM32的口要让它反转。如何实现呢? 非常easy,对想要反转的IO口取异或: GPIOx->OD ...
分类:其他好文   时间:2017-06-21 11:33:05    阅读次数:150
96条   上一页 1 ... 3 4 5 6 7 ... 10 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!